The size of Balnarring is approximately 26.7 square kilometres. It has 11 parks covering nearly 4.8% of total area. The population of Balnarring in 2016 was 2270 people. By 2021 the population was 2371 showing a population growth of 4.4% in the area during that time. The predominant age group in Balnarring is 60-69 years. Households in Balnarring are primarily childless couples and are likely to be repaying $2400 - $2999 per month on mortgage repayments. In general, people in Balnarring work in a professional occupation.In 2021, 88.40% of the homes in Balnarring were owner-occupied compared with 85.00% in 2016.
